Online Class Availability at Gateway Technical College

Distance learning is available at Gateway Technical College. Of 10,100 students, 1,871 (19%) studied exclusively online and 1,472 (15%) took at least some classes online.

Student Demographics & Diversity

Below you’ll find the diversity of Computer Systems Networking graduates at Gateway Technical College, broken down by degree level.

Program-wide, Computer Systems Networking graduates at Gateway Technical College are 23% women (3) and 77% men (10).

Computer Systems Networking Associate’s Program at Gateway Technical College

Of the 13 associate’s computer systems networking degrees awarded at Gateway Technical College, 23% were women (3) and 77% were men (10).
